Title: Establishing A Constitutional Revision Commission
Vote Smart's Synopsis:
Vote to pass a joint resolution that establishes the Constitutional Revision Commission
Highlights:
Specifies that the Constitutional Revision Commission is comprised of the following members:
The Governor and 3 appointees of their choosing;
The Speaker of the House and 3 appointees of their choosing; and
The President Pro Tempore of the Senate and 3 appointees of their choosing.
Specifies that the schedule for reviewing the constitution is as follows:
In 2011, Article XII, Private Corporations, Article XIII, Banking, and removing unconstitutional language;
In 2012, Article III, Distribution of Powers, Article IV, Legislative Department, and Article IX, Representation;
In 2013, Article I, Declaration of Rights, Article V, Executive Department, and Article XIV, Education; and
In 2014, Article VII, Impeachments, Article X, Exemptions, and Article XVIII, Miscellaneous.
Specifies that the Constitutional Revision Commission is responsible for the following:
Creating public awareness of and educating the public on the recommended changes; and
Providing each chamber of the legislature with the findings, conclusions, and recommendations for any changes to articles under consideration by the third legislative day of each year after 2011.
